#1debec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1debec is composed of 11.4% red, 92.2%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.7% cyan, 0.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 180.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 52%. #1debec color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#00d7d9. Closest websafe color is: #33ffff.

Shades and Tints of #1debec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010909 is the darkest color, while #f6f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1debec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b8e8e is the less saturated color, while #0afeff is the most saturated one.
